This is one for all of you detail-oriented riders out there. That’s right, we’re looking at you, the rider who researches the best leather for her boots; who keeps needle and thread in her tack trunk for quick fixes; who color-coordinates shades of the same color before heading to the schooling ring. Le Fash NY knows those riders intimately because, well, Le Fash is that rider. Founded by 32-year-old Arianna Vastino in 2011, Le Fash riding attire is suitable for equestrians in the ring, and stylish enough to appeal to the New York fashion forward scene. The brand is headquartered and all products are produced in the heart of New York City. “We aim to fill the void between standardized riding attire and highend equestrian inspired sportswear by creating one product line that can cross seamlessly into both markets,” states Vastino on the company website. Before Vastino founded Le Fash, she worked in the luxury retail sector, and is well familiar with the personalized, detailed attention customers receive during those shopping experiences. Vastino is a hands on business owner who continues to staff her booth herself at top horse shows on the East Coast. “I think customer interaction is very important in building a brand,” she explains. “Providing amazing customer service is essential in a luxury company.” But, as Le Fash grew beyond the reach of one person, she had to be realistic. Le Fash is currently carried in 35 brick and mortar tack stores around the country (it is also available online and in custom boutiques at horse shows). The brand is known for its sleek riding shirts with unique construction, and boldly colored knee patch breeches designed for both function in the saddle and blending in with street clothes. While Vastino would love to personally be at every customer’s elbow as they shop, that’s just not possible.

H I G H T E C H H A N G TA G So Vastino created a doorway into the Le Fash world, in the form of a high-tech hangtag attached to each piece of apparel. A microchip in the hangtag utilizes NFC technology that accesses a mobile experience from the user’s smartphone. Android phones can access Le Fash’s customized mobile world simply by tapping the tag, while Apple smartphone users can access it by scanning a QR code on the tag. It gives the user access to exclusive content, including a video about the brand and spring collection, and detailed information about each product.
